Output e8abdf1ba58545e18bdc003fca4f4fa72cfb2bc0326cab1b66c0700aedbc4e55:5

value
3515160
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4aacf01dd8764b7017d8c70e7d9f4624abf088c9 OP_EQUAL
address
38Vs6gLQjDCKWcGCMsSNLTawjGWwTgGJYh
transaction
e8abdf1ba58545e18bdc003fca4f4fa72cfb2bc0326cab1b66c0700aedbc4e55
confirmations
278604
spent
true